Commonly Used Methods and Materials

Professionals you connect with through Rat Damage Pest Control utilize a range of proven techniques and materials. These can include:

  • Advanced trapping methods, employing snap traps, live traps, or electronic traps to humanely and effectively remove rats.
  • Strategic baiting with carefully selected rodenticides, placed in secure bait stations to ensure safety for children and pets while targeting the pests.
  • Exclusion techniques, such as sealing cracks and crevices in the foundation, walls, and rooflines using durable materials like steel wool, mesh, and specialized sealants. This is particularly important in older Jeffersonville residences susceptible to gaps.
  • Sanitation recommendations, guiding homeowners on how to reduce attractants like food and water sources, which are often key factors in infestations near commercial areas or residential zones with consistent outdoor activity.
  • Targeted application of residual repellents or deterrents in specific problem areas.

What rats destroy in Jeffersonville homes

Left unchecked, rats cause real, costly damage in Jeffersonville homes: they gnaw constantly to wear down their teeth, and chewed electrical wiring is a leading, under-recognized cause of house fires. They shred insulation and stored belongings for nesting, gnaw through drywall, pipes, and even softer structural wood, and foul attics, wall voids, and pantries with urine and droppings that soak into insulation and subfloor. What starts as a few droppings can end in rewiring and insulation replacement — which is why removal and permanent exclusion beat one-off trapping.

Jeffersonville rodent warning signs

Telltale signs of rats in Jeffersonville homes: fresh droppings along baseboards and near food, gnaw marks on wood, wiring, and packaging, dark grease rub-marks where they travel walls, scratching or scurrying inside walls and ceilings at night, shredded-paper or insulation nests, and a lingering musky ammonia smell. You will often hear or smell them before you see one.

How Emergency Rat Control works in Jeffersonville

Effective Emergency Rat Control in Jeffersonville works in a set order: a full inspection to map entry points and nesting sites, exclusion first — sealing every gap wider than a quarter inch around pipes, vents, and the foundation — then trapping and removal of the active population, followed by clean-out and disinfection of nesting material and droppings to erase the scent trails that draw new rodents back. For an active, urgent infestation, same-day response limits the contamination and damage while the work is scheduled.

Why rodents are a health hazard in Jeffersonville

The health stakes are real: rats spread hantavirus, salmonella, and leptospirosis through droppings and urine, their waste triggers asthma and allergies, and they carry fleas and ticks indoors. Cleanup of heavily soiled areas should be done with proper protection, not a household vacuum that can aerosolize contaminants.

Is exclusion worth it in Jeffersonville?

Yes — trapping alone only removes the rodents present now. Permanent exclusion (sealing every gap around pipes, vents, and the foundation) is what stops new rats from re-entering, which is why it is the core of lasting control in Jeffersonville.

Is my Jeffersonville landlord responsible for rodents?

Structural gaps — foundation cracks, unscreened vents, worn door sweeps — are building-maintenance issues, so Indiana habitability law almost always makes the landlord responsible for sealing entry points and arranging removal when the tenant did not cause the problem. Put every notice in writing.
